When reading an obituary that tells you the deceased was born in Cazenovia you'd expect (at least I did) to read that after the comma you would be told that Cazenovia is in what is now the Czech Republic, or is in Serbia, or Bosnia, or Slovenia, or Herzegovina, not upstate New York.

Well it is in upstate New York, a small village just south of Cazenovia Lake, an incorporated village of 6,740 people as of the 2020 census, in Madison County. New York state consists of 62 counties, some with very unexpected names, like Wyoming, or Chautauqua, or Cattaraugus.
